Abstract
A two-step method for sensitivity optimization in high-order active-RC networks is presented. In a first step the network, including all its parasitics is optimized to meet its specifications. In a second step a modified Schoeftler measure is used as a sensitivity function and is minimized while meeting the specifications. Details of the implementation in a program based on modified nodal formulation are given, and two design examples are demonstrated.
